Cottonwood Heights sits at the mouth of Big and Little Cottonwood Canyons, where commercial roofs face some of the heaviest snow and strongest wind on the Wasatch Front.

Roofing Challenges in Cottonwood Heights

Cottonwood Heights receives 55-65 inches of snow annually, significantly more than the valley floor, due to canyon-enhanced precipitation. Canyon wind events are frequent and powerful.

The canyon mouth location means Cottonwood Heights' commercial roofs face heavier snow, stronger wind, and more intense freeze-thaw than most Salt Lake Valley cities.

Canyon-enhanced snowfall exceeding 55 inches annually
Big and Little Cottonwood Canyon wind events
UV exposure at 4,600-5,000 feet on the bench
Intense freeze-thaw from canyon cold air drainage

Severe Weather Risks

  • Heavy canyon-driven snowstorms with rapid accumulation
  • Powerful wind events from the Cottonwood Canyons
  • Summer thunderstorms with hail along the mountain front

Roof Maintenance in Cottonwood Heights

Inspect edges and flashings after every significant canyon wind event, and clear snow from drains promptly during heavy storms.
